Sew Positive, Cambridge, UK

Our first charity Sew Positive is a small but impactful operation based in Cambridge, UK. Sew Positive’s mission is to provide opportunities for vulnerable people to nurture their mental health through free sewing workshops and courses, helping people to feel part of a community and reducing the feeling of social exclusion.

Run by their passionate CEO Melissa (pictured above), they are having a growing impact in their local area. Melissa says: 

“Sewing brings a calm state of mind which is good for mental health and wellbeing. It also helps those experiencing isolation as it brings people together through creativity,” 

Last year we shared our Christmas Card giveaway with them, which they used in workshops in the local area, as pictured below.

 

This year we are partnering with them to provide a free printed linen for our popular Jacobean Sampler kit for their community to test out during a free online workshop Phillipa will offer in the New Year.

 

Help Heal Veterans, USA

Our second charity takes us across the Atlantic to Winchester, California where, for 50 years, Help Heal Veterans have worked to support the healing and rehabilitation of veterans by providing them with therapeutic craft kits, completely free of charge. 

Craft kits are provided to veterans as well as active-duty military personnel who have sustained injuries, and to treatment facilities that serve those who served. The kits are created through the generosity and compassion of countless donors and volunteers. 

Helping Heal Veterans volunteers

As with Sew Positive, this year we will be sending them a stash of beginner printed linens to be used at a free workshop to be offered in the New Year.
